-DoNe- Posted March 16 Posted March 16 After a few months of work my first Star Wars MOC since 2014 is finally finished. Having been away from the Star Wars universe for such a long time it was a blast to try my hands on this iconic location. The build is scaled too both incorporate a high level of detail without going to big to the point of not being able to finish it. For this build I also went ahead and designed a custom X-Wing and Y-Wing as I needed both vehicles to be at a smaller scale than minifigure scale so not to dwarf the temple.The temple itself features a highly detailed exterior and full interior complete with hangar bay large enough to fit the Y-Wing or the X-wing.
